PACQUIAO ANNOUNCES RETURN TO ABS-CBN; SOLAR SPORTS SAID THEY WILL SUE PACQUIAO AND ABS-CBN; PACQUIAO-HATTON FIGHT IN DANGER OF NOT BEING SHOWN IN THE PHILIPPINES

By Dong Secuya
PhilBoxing.com
Wed, 18 Mar 2009



Filipino boxing superstar Manny Pacquiao announces tonight through ABS-CBN's TV Patrol news program that he is partnering with Philippine media giant ABS-CBN to air his May 2 fight with Ricky Hatton and succeeding fights.

"I thanked my previous media partners, but now after thinking hard about it, I approached ABS-CBN and decided to partner again with them. This is my decision. You will see the Hatton fight and my future fights at ABS-CBN...," Pacquiao said in the announcement, effectively rescinding his contract with Solar Sports for the right to air his fights in the Philippines.

To their end, ABS-CBN has issued the following statement after the Pacquiao announcement.

"We are very happy with the decision of Manny Pacquiao to be his partner in future fights including the Pacquiao-Hatton fight on May 2. As his former media partner, we shall support Manny's campaign to bring honor to the Philippines and to his kababayans here and around the world. To Manny, we say 'Welcome home, Kapamilya.'"

Solar Sports, which claimed to have a live contract with Pacquiao's MP Pomotions that will expire on May 6, 2011, said they will sue Pacquiao and ABS-CBN.

?Naniniwala po ang Solar na ang kontrata nila kay Manny Pacquiao ay legal and binding. Valid pa ito. Hindi ito maaaring labagin ni Manny Pacquiao o ng ABS-CBN. We caution other entities from entering into contracts with Manny Pacquiao in violation of this agreement," Solar legal counsel Enrique dela Cruz said in a statement.

Pacquiao has also two existing shows with GMA-7, Solar Sports' partner network and ABS-CBN's rival ? the primetime series Totoy Bato with Robin Padilla and Regine Velasquez and the weekly show Pinoy Records with basketball heartthrob Chris Tiu.

PACQUIAO TEAM MEMBERS SHOCKED BY THE DEVELOPMENT

Pacquiao close friend and confidant Rex 'Wakee' Salud said he was shocked by the development adding that Pacquiao did not inform him nor lawyer Franklin 'Jeng' Gacal about his intentions.

"We were shocked. I did not know about it. Even Atty. Gacal did not know about. Sec. Atienza was also shocked to hear the news," Salud told PhilBoxing.com. "But that is his (Pacquiao) decision and there's nothing we can do about it if that's what he wants. He just shows who's the boss."

Salud however added that there could be trouble ahead. "If Solar will sue, it will be a waste of time and money for all parties involved. Also, I think the advertisers will get confused and may play it safe by not advertising to either Solar Sports or ABS-CBN for the Hatton fight."

PACQUIAO-HATTON IN DANGER OF NOT BEING SHOWN IN THE PHILIPPINES

Ralph Roy, Solar Sports Vice-President, told PhilBoxing.com that they will definitely fight for their rights and if ABS-CBN will push thru with the Pacquiao-Hatton telecast on May 2 in the Philippines, Roy said "Solar Sports will surely file an injunction to the court to stop the showing."

"And the big loser here is the Filipino people," Roy added.
